Olmec Head Preview
FA Cup
• Brighton & Hove Albion has 6 FA Cup Trophies.
• The previous FA Cup Final appearances by Brighton & Hove Albion include:
    • a season 11 win over Watford 2-0.
    • a season 17 win over Chesterfield FC 0-0 (PK Shootout: 4-3).
    • a season 18 loss to Chesterfield FC 1-1 (PK Shootout: 5-3).
    • a season 21 win over Derby County 0-0 (PK Shootout: 5-4).
    • a season 22 win over Lewes FC 1-0.
    • a season 38 loss to Plymouth Argyle FC 0-0 (PK Shootout: 5-4).
    • a season 39 win over Lincoln City FC 1-0 (extra time).
    • a season 41 loss to Nottingham Forest 3-0.
    • a season 44 loss to Preston North End FC 3-2 (extra time).
    • a season 48 win over Bristol City FC 2-0.
• Brighton & Hove Albion exited the FA Cup in the 1st Round last season when they lost to Lincoln City FC 3-0.
• Preston North End FC has 2 FA Cup Trophies.
• The previous FA Cup Final appearances by Preston North End FC include:
    • a season 9 loss to Lewes FC 1-0.
    • a season 27 win over Dorchester Town 2-0.
    • a season 44 win over Brighton & Hove Albion 3-2 (extra time).
• Preston North End FC crashed out of the FA Cup last season in a 1-1 (PK Shootout: 5-4) loss to Crewe Alexandra FC in the 2nd Round.
Brighton & Hove Albion
 • Federico Zanetti (II/13 Df) is questionable (pulled hamstring) but may return today.
Preston North End FC
 • Anders Jacobsen (APP/9 Df - knee injury), and Ibrahim Aggrey (II/16 Df - head injury) are all questionable for today's match.
Head To Head Meetings
• Brighton & Hove Albion and Preston North End FC have met 63 times with 5 of those occurring in the FA Cup.
• Preston North End FC have won 29, lost 21 and drawn 13 of 63 matches against Brighton & Hove Albion.
• Brighton & Hove Albion has a 3 game winless streak against the Lilywhites.
